Clear Existing Codes (If Needed)
If you are reprogramming your multi code garage door opener, it’s important to clear any existing codes before adding new ones. This ensures that only authorized individuals have access to your garage. Here’s how to clear existing codes:
- Locate the “Learn” or “Smart” button on the control panel. It should be near the back or side of the opener.
- Press and hold the “Learn” or “Smart” button for about 6 seconds until the indicator light turns off. This action erases all existing codes from the opener’s memory.
- Release the button once the indicator light turns off. The opener’s memory is now clear of any previous codes.

How do I program a multi-code garage door opener?
To program a multi-code garage door opener, follow these simple steps:
1. Locate the learn button on your garage door opener motor unit.
2. Press and release the learn button, then an LED light will start blinking.
3. Within 30 seconds, press and hold the button on the remote control that you want to program.
4. Release the remote control button when the motor unit’s light stops blinking.
5. Test the remote control to ensure it operates the garage door.
Repeat these steps for any additional remotes you want to program, keeping in mind the maximum number of remotes allowed by your garage door opener model.

What should I do if my multi-code garage door opener is not responding to the remote?
If your multi-code garage door opener is not responding to the remote, try the following troubleshooting steps:
1. Ensure the remote’s batteries are correctly inserted and not drained.
2. Check if the remote control is within range of the garage door opener.
3. Verify that the garage door opener motor unit’s antenna is properly extended and not damaged.
4. Reprogram the remote control using the steps outlined in the manufacturer’s manual.
If the issue persists, it may be necessary to contact a professional garage door technician for further assistance.
